The St Leger Race Day Sponsored by Etica Capital

The St Leger race day sponsored by Etica Capital is on Sunday, 14 June 2026 between 12 PM and 4:30 PM at Ngong Racecourse. The final Classic race day of the season will feature thrilling horse racing, the best of Nairobi fashion, a wide selection of food and beverages, curated pop-up market, and family-friendly fun. Stay after the races for fashion awards, sundowners, and more at The Afterparty.
